Last Thursday took place in the heart of Madrid, the inauguration event of the new Carhartt WIP shop, located at Calle Fuencarral 90. To celebrate this milestone, a presentation event was held with a dj set by MercaBae and a live performance by British singer Qendresa. The event brought together Madrid’s creative scene, as well as editors from some of Spain’s leading fashion and lifestyle magazines.
The new space, located at 90 Fuencarral Street, is in a unique setting where the creative energy of Malasaña, the classic charm of Chamberí and the contemporary appeal of Salesas converge, perfectly reflecting the diverse spirit of the city.
The shop’s design was conceived by Salomée Faeh in collaboration with Andrea Caputo’s Milanese architecture studio, combining industrial details with organic elements to achieve a modern and balanced ambience. Wooden tables with natural grains add warmth and contrast with the concrete finishes of the walls and ceiling, a nod to the brand’s functional heritage. In addition, concrete bricks in the checkout area reinforce Carhartt WIP’s unique identity.
The result is a space defined by clean lines and a neutral colour palette, designed to showcase the brand’s seasonal collections.
